Sen Lawan Contested Yobe North Senatorial Primary – Sen Adamu

Abdullahi Adamu

All Progressives Congress (APC) National Chairman, Senator Abdullahi Adamu, has said that Senate President Ahmad Lawan participated in the Yobe North Senatorial Primary election.

Abdullahi made this known while fielding questions from State House correspondents.

Recall that while Senator Lawan was battling for the APC presidential ticket, Bashir Machina was declared the winner of the Yobe North Senatorial District primary election.

However, reports had it that the All Progressives Congress, APC, in Yobe North Senatorial District has replaced the name of Bashir Machina with that of Lawan.

Bashir Machina had in reaction, insisted that he still remains the substantial candidate of the APC in the Senatorial district to the 2023 elections.

When asked how Lawan emerged as a senatorial candidate, Adamu insisted that Lawan participated within the timeline.

He said: “Don’t get yourself in the court of law. Is it that you were told they are saying it?

“I don’t have time for negativities. I don’t just have time for that. If you face me with positives, I have time for all of that. I will stand here and answer all of your questions.

“I cannot respond to every speculation, particularly when they are negative, especially when they are by mischief-makers.

“Is there any law that says when you contest an election and lost, you shouldn’t contest another one?

“Go and find out from the person who is responsible for organising the primary. I have done my bit.

“I do know, in my honour, that he did participate within the timeline,” he said.
